
0.995
Popularity5
Credits7.5
Rating48.7M
Budget247M
RevenueActing
Primarily
2025 Murder at the Embassy as Robert
2021 Munich – The Edge of War as Colonel Menzies
2021 The Forgotten Battle as Sinclair
2012 Argo as OSS Officer Nicholls
2008 The Dark Knight as Acting Commissioner